Hammock Haven Island Dome

Summary:

Hammock Haven is tuned to Nature’s soundtrack — loons calling at dusk, water lapping beneath the dock, wind moving through the trees, and the occasional splash from someone giving in to the lake. From your island dome, you’ll fall asleep to these rhythms and wake as light skims across Annabessacook Lake. Days unfold to a steady beat: cooking simple meals, drifting in hammocks just above the water, paddling the shoreline, and wandering the wooded trails of our 14-acre island. No headphones required.



The Space:

Getting settled is easy and intentionally uncomplicated. Bring a cooler of food and drinks, a few vacation clothes, and curiosity — we supply the rest. Hammock Haven includes a comfy queen bed, extra blankets, a wood stove with unlimited firewood, and thoughtfully designed off-grid comforts like a nose-friendly compost toilet and hot outdoor shower (non-freezing seasons). Electricity is limited on purpose, so the natural sounds get top billing. This is fine glamping, not rough camping.



Getting here is part of the experience, and we make it smooth. Arrive by canoe, kayak, ferry, or your own boat, with free island transportation and parking included. You’ll have private access to Hammock Haven and shared access to the rest of the island — trails, docks, hammocks, swim spots, paddle gear, and sunset perches. Daytime visitors may pass through shared areas, as island tradition allows, but when evening settles in, the island quiet takes over.



Hammock Haven is pet-friendly for well-mannered pups, beloved by returning guests, and perfect for anyone craving a reset guided by wind, water, and wildlife instead of notifications. Pack light, listen closely, and let nature handle the playlist.



OUR FAQ:



HOW DO I GET TO THE ISLAND? Every island adventure begins at our shoreside parking/dock area. From there, you've got options: Paddle, Ferry, or BYOBoat. See the details below for schedules, limitations, and FAQ. Know that we make island access for you, your crew, and your gear convenient, free, and part of your adventure.



RETURNING GUESTS: We appreciate folks who return year after year. If you've misplaced the Island Withdrawal Syndrome coupon code, remind us of your last stay and we'll send you a new one. We can't have you suffering from IWS, now can we! Also, if you are looking for an exception to minimum night requirements, please reach out.



COOKING OPTIONS: We make cooking easy, so pack food, not gear. We supply: kitchen utensils, dishes, pots and pans, French press, coffee, tea, sugar, salt, pepper, and drinking water from our homestead well. You can cook on the propane grill and stove or over an open fire.



FREE STUFF: Every Maine Island adventure includes: FREE island transportation, camp chairs, unlimited firewood, lantern, fire starter, matches, canoe, kayak, or stand-up paddle board with life vests and gear. Explore Annabessacook Lake! On the island there is a rope swing, a mile of walking paths, benches and hammocks. This is FINE GLAMPING not hard camping - we do all the rustling for you.



DOGS ON VACAY: We're dog people and Hemlock Haven is pet-friendly for most pups. We screen all four legged visitors right after the reservation is made so that every island visitor is safe and prepared. If you can answer "YES" to each of our screening questions, your pup will be approved: Does your dog get along with other pups and humans? Is your dog’s history bite-free? Are you willing to keep your pup on leash during your stay? And, are you willing to be responsible for any damages your dog creates?



If there's a "NO" in there, DON'T WORRY! Check out our stay at Naughty Dog Island. It’s a private island with a log cabin where ANY dog - even unsociable ones - can be leash-free and worry-free. Our pet fees are $30/night per pet, which gets settled up after the reservation and screening are completed.

Guest Access:

Guests enjoy exclusive access to Hammock Haven where they can enjoy privacy and shared access to 1 Big Sustainable Island.



There's lots to do on 1 Big Sustainable Island and (as has been the tradition for generations in the neighborhood) visitors are encouraged to stop by (so expect some company from the neighborhood on the island during daylight -- after dark, however, the island is closed to the public). Activities in these shared areas include:



Hiking or walking on more than a mile of trails

Swimming

Cooking over an open fire

Watching the sunset from Sunset Rock

Resting in one of the hammocks sprinkled about the island

Fishing off the dock

Canoeing, kayaking, and stand-up paddle boarding

Sauna lake plunging



We are happy to provide safe luggage storage so you can enjoy free early arrival or free late departure. Guests can take advantage of the shared areas and activities either before check in or after check out.



HOW PRIVATE IS THIS?

Each of our eco-island stays is designed with privacy in mind. There are 6 stays on 1 Big Sustainable Island. Unless you go looking for neighbors, you probably won't know they are there. Every site has its own corner of the island. You might see folks in the public areas of the island (ie bathroom, boat rack, ferry ride, rope swing, and trails), but your sleeping and eating accommodations are private. Also know that our Reset Crew (if they're not already on island) is a text away, if you need help.



The Neighborhood:

Annabessacook Lake is our 1400 acre backyard of clear water, good fishing, and great neighbors. Whether they are year-round residents, summer vacationers, or visitors, most folks you'll meet will tell you that they have been coming here since they were a kid.



Getting Around:

Getting to the Island: You’ve got check in options



CHECK IN YOURSELF by:



* Bringing your own boat or boat plane - we have a public boat launch, free parking for your rig at our place, and free island dock space for convenient boat tie-up.

* Paddling yourself - Take one of our canoes or kayaks and paddle the 30 minute trip across the lake to your stay. We can shuttle your gear on the next ferry if you want. Or,



CHECK IN WITH FERRY SERVICE:



Free ferry service to the island runs at:

* 9:45 Early Arrival - We’ll shuttle you to 1 Big Sustainable Island early and while your stay is being prepared, you can begin your “Island Time” early. We’ll safely stow your gear and let you know as soon as your accommodations are ready.



* 3pm and 5pm - With the standard check in ferry, we’ll move your crew and your gear to the island and help get you settled in.



Pre-arranged Special Ferry Service is available at other times for a $60 one-way fee during regular hours (between 8pm and 7am, the cost is $100 and a hot cup of coffee for the Boat Captain). We'll transport your gear and all your guests on this 10 minute private boat ride.



FREE PARKING: Park in our private parking area for free. Cart your gear to our shoreside dock to begin your "Island Time" journey.



Interaction with Guests:

Kent, a Registered Maine Guide and Commercial Boat Operator, and our Island Reset Crew are available if needed - either on the island or a text message away.



From dawn to dusk, the island common areas receive visitors from the surrounding community who want to hike, swim, explore, or take the rope swing for a ride! These are our neighbors, friends, and are our helpful "security guards". At night, the island is quiet, peaceful, and restricted to overnight guests. Five other sites are remotely located on the island and share some of the bathroom and shower facilities.
